ZooVue.com is wholly owned by fiNETra who work to the rules as outlined in the Data Protection Act 1998 and the Data Protection Commissioner's Code of Practice on CCTV.

fiNETra restrict the use of cameras in some circumstances.

fiNETra thinks carefully in advance about privacy and consent issues. For more information please see Section 16: Law on the Data Protection Act.

fiNETra's cameras will not be installed to capture close-up images of private areas such as houses, gardens or offices. The need to warn people that they may be on camera does not arise if individuals are not identifiable from the camera output. But where individuals are likely to be identifiable, for example where a camera transmits a sufficiently high level of detail at a live event or outside broadcast, staff responsible for the camera should take reasonable steps to warn members of the public that a camera is being operated by fiNETra within a defined area. This can be done by notices outside the venue and a line on posters or tickets.

If a camera is to operate in a public space like a street or a park, the same rule applies. If individuals can be clearly identified, the operator should put a warning notice near the camera.
